Why does work need to be done to Evenlode?

  • Cladding regulations

    There have been several significant changes to cladding regulations for high-rise buildings in recent years, primarily driven by the aftermath of the Grenfell Tower fire in 2017. 

  • The Fire Safety Act 2021
    The Fire Safety Act 2021, which commenced on 16 May 2022 puts beyond doubt that the structure of external walls falls in the scope of the Fire Safety Order and as such we must assess our blocks to understand if further investigation of the external walls is required. As part of these changes we assessed the materials to the external walls through a PAS9980 survey.
  • Refurbishment project
    The scheme was originally built in the 1960’s and comprises of seven linked blocks, each three storeys high. The homes suffered from poorly insulated external walls, leading to challenges regarding heating of the individual homes.  As a result we commissioned a refurbishment project to overclad the blocks with several different external wall systems to improve the insulation and appearance.
